As a Registered Charity and Social Economy organisation , Second Opportunities has adopted the following Organisational Priorities & Objectives.

  • Providing low cost access for those who can least afford to furnish their homes.
  • Tackling Poverty & Social Exclusion.
  • Reducing waste to landfill.
  • Recycling Household Items & Materials.
  • Working alongside Groups involved in Recycling and Relief of Poverty.
  • Maximising Disposable Income.
  • Promoting Economic Welfare.

To help achieve these we have developed the following:

  • Furniture & White Goods Reuse Service accessible through a network of support agencies that identify and refer service users allowing access to our furniture at discounted rates. Click below to download the Referral Form.
  • A Revolve accredited workshop for Furniture & White Goods Assessment, Repair and Processing operation which feeds the Reuse Centre.
  • We are members of the Circular Communities Scotland, (CCS) though whom we have achieved our Revolve accreditation and the Reuse Network (RN) from whom we have achieved the Approved Reuse Centre accreditation.  We are also members of the Glasgow Social Enterprise Network (GSEN).
